hi all i want to prime my 5 gallon batch of elder flower champagne which now sits at 0.90

i did some reasearch and it says prime it with a cup or 1 1/4 cup of corn sugar per 5 gallons.

I have made an elderflower syrup earlier this year which i want to use to prime my wine.
80 heads of elder flowers,
2.5 L water
3 kg sugar
100 g citric acid
Zest and juice of 6

whats the gravity change from 0.90 to adding a cup of corn sugar so i can substitute the sugar to syrup?
